What is Event Design for Weddings?
What is event design?
Let me explain it in house-building terms: like a contractor deals with all of the trades, schematics, logistics, and budgeting, so too does a wedding planner consult with all of your vendors, create your detailed wedding day itinerary, and oversee your budget.
Where the beauty comes into your home is thanks to an interior designer: the way your floor plan is brought to life, the well-planned uses of colour, the perfectly combined elements to create the space you live your life in. In the wedding world, this is the job of your event designer: to thoughtfully craft an aesthetic experience with all of the visual components in mind: stationery, linens, rentals, lighting, bridal party attire, floral design, and so on.
Photos by Esther Funk Photography
In short: event design is what makes your wedding look and feel good.

Who is event design right for?
-Couples who want an expertly crafted visual experience, but donât necessarily have the creativity to do it themselves. Youâve seen images from weddings that had unique installations, creative displays or a really engaging tablescape and you know you WANT those thingsâŚbut you just donât have the innate vision to dream and execute it.
-Busy professionals: you might have a really good handle on the logistics and the budgeting component of your wedding, but you donât have the time or skill set to pull together the design for yourself.
-Couples planning from out of town. Itâs one thing to save images on Instagram of details and ideas you likeâŚitâs a whole other thing to know how to achieve that from another city.
-If you are the type of person who can evaluate a good outfit, but you canât pull together the individual pieces for yourself, event design services are something you should consider investing in!

A note for couples who are working with a wedding coordinator or wedding planner:
Event design does NOT overlap with wedding coordination, and Stone House Creative does not provide coordination services (though I can refer you to several excellent coordinators if you like!). There CAN be overlap between specialized event design services and the services of a full wedding planner, but while I donât want to be rude, not all wedding planners are gifted in event design. They may be able to deal with the logistics of your wedding better than anyone else, and be able to look at a Pinterest photo and say ârent this linen from this company,â but evolving the design into something creative, polished, and personal is not in everyoneâs skillset.
Alternatively, you might want to handle all of the planning, logistics, and budget details on your own but you want help with the visuals and the wedding management â for that, you would hire both an event designer (đđť) AND a wedding coordinator, to get the services that youâre looking for.
